5/ Moving from CTO-led -> VPE-led dev team. Most of us hire a VP of Engineering to take over from our CTO because we see the CTO is getting burnt out, or has trouble building a dev team > 8-9 folks, or gets disinterested in solving technical debt, bugs, etc. Field vs. mid-market vs SMB early.
